Main Cost Components of an RFID Asset Tracking System
When deploying an RFID asset tracking system, the total cost typically includes the following components:
RFID Tags: Attached to assets, available in passive/active types, with anti-metal, waterproof options
Software Systems: Handles data collection, asset location, alarms, inventory reports
Network Installation: Covers cabling, power supply, and network infrastructure
Integration & Operation: Includes system interfacing, data cleansing, and staff training
Deployment Cost Differences by Business Size
The total cost of RFID deployment varies greatly depending on company size:
Small Businesses: May only need a few handheld readers, several hundred tags, and basic software—typically within a few thousand USD
Medium to Large Enterprises: Require multi-point deployment, ERP/WMS integration, and full infrastructure—budgets usually range from $20,000 to $100,000
Hidden and Ongoing Costs to Consider
Beyond the upfront investment, businesses should also consider these long-term costs:
Software licensing or upgrade fees
Tag replacement due to wear or asset turnover
Device maintenance and calibration
Employee training

RFID offers automatic identification, batch reading, and indoor positioning. While it’s more expensive than barcodes, its cost-effectiveness surpasses GPS in most indoor scenarios.
